Rain to continue for two more days in Bihar: Meet

Patna: Patna and many other districts in southern Bihar and are receiving light to heavy intensity rainfall on Friday under the influence of low pressure areas.
Rainfall is likely to continue for the next two days even though the intensity will gradually reduce.
Places that received significant rainfall on Friday included Sheikhpura (184.5mm), Nawada (144.2mm), Jhajha (117.6mm) and Panchrukhi in Siwan (100.6mm).
An official at Patna Meteorological Center said Bihar got rain because of two different weather systems.
